无线电电磁环境的优劣会影响无线电监测站接收系统的灵敏度,因此,定期对监测场地周围的电磁环境进行全面、系统的监测显得十分必要.本文针对这个问题搭建了实验链路,设计了实验步骤完成了监测场地电磁环境采集测试.测试结果显示,福建监测站测向天线场受周边不符合国标规定的路桥工程影响,出现短时干扰和等间隔脉冲干扰,电磁环境出现恶化.

Sensitivity of radio monitoring station receiving system will be affected by the quality ofradio electromagnetic environment, so the periodic electromagnetic environment test is necessary. Aiming at the problem, this paper designed an experimental link and the experimental steps to finish the Electromagnetic environment acquisition test and then analyzed the result. The test results showed thatsince the effect of illegalroad and bridge project nearby,short-term interference and regular-pulse interference has been discovered at direction finding antenna field, Fujian monitoring station, and the electromagnetic environment has deteriorated.
